It was sweaters off for Barbara Windsor and members of Parliament outside the House of Lords to help Oxfam with collecting sweaters for Pakistani refugees. Barbara Windsor calls a halt to L-R Bernard Briane, Lord Beaumont and Reg Prentice after they assisted her on taking off three of her sweaters, saying " I keep this one on." 24th November 1971
